Preventing Self-Harm: Anti-Ligature Clock Design Features
Designing instruments that prioritize safety in healthcare settings is crucial. Anti-ligature modifications are specifically implemented to minimize the risk of self-harm. These additions typically involve eliminating any accessible objects that could be used for ligature purposes. For example, a traditional timepiece with protruding hands presents a hazard, as they can be easily attached to create a ligature.
- Anti-ligature clock designs often utilize flush installations, ensuring that no segments are available for use in self-harm.
- The face of the clock may be engineered with a smooth, uniform surface, eliminating any gaps that could provide gripping points.
- Furthermore, the clock's components are often chosen to be non-abrasive, reducing the risk of injury.
